The Wellcome Trust has chosen LCD displays from Avire for the refurbished public lifts in Wellcome Collection in Euston, London.

The lifts were upgraded as part of a major development of Wellcome Collection, a free exhibition and public events venue exploring the connections between medicine, life and art.

“One of the main objectives of the development project was to improve vertical circulation,” explained Chris Bunker, Construction Director at the Wellcome Trust. “We were getting a lot of people visiting the venue, exploring the ground floor but being reluctant to explore further, particularly the upper floors where there are more galleries and exhibition spaces.”

Avire supplied four 19-inch Panorama media displays from E-Motive for the car operating panels in the lifts in Wellcome Collection, plus 36 R1-043 screens for the landing indicator panels. The lifts previously featured basic displays and static signage.

Avire distributor Dewhurst UK played a prominent role in the project. In addition to specifying the Panorama, Dewhurst developed both the layout and content of the display, while full network commissioning was carried out by the company’s technical team.
